Seeking Justice After a Dog Bite in Chicago

A dog bite can be a disruptive event, leaving you with physical wounds and emotional scars. If you've been injured by a dog in Chicago, it's important to know your rights and how to pursue justice. First and foremost, promptly seek medical attention for your injuries. Document the bite with photos and keep a detailed account of all medical expenses and lost wages.

Next, identify the dog's owner and submit the incident to the Chicago Animal Care and Control. You may also want to contact a personal injury lawyer who specializes in dog bite cases. An experienced attorney can help you understand the legal process, gather evidence, and resolve a fair settlement on your behalf.

Remember, Illinois follows a "strict liability" law for dog bites, meaning the owner is responsible regardless of whether they knew their dog was dangerous. With the right guidance and legal representation, you can make the responsible party accountable for your injuries and seek reimbursement for your damages.
